Monday, January 30, 2006 3G dating product launch New product launch aims to get people talking safely and anonymously using their 3G mobiles Our friends at Mobestar have launched their new product, called mDate, which enables companies to develop 3G mobile dating services. It incorporates a video calling engine called FACE (Flexible Anonymous Communications Engine) which permits users to talk via live video and voice calling over 3G. The mDate product also includes: - Secure text, picture and video messaging - Powerful searching and profiling facilities - Anonymous voice & video calling - Subscription or 'pay-as-you-go' charging models - Full administration functionality, including moderation and reporting - Flexible deployment options - fully managed service or customer integrated More details here: | andrbea | |
